If only one port is exposed on container no IP is generated from template
I discovered that if a container has only one port exposed no IPs is generated in conf.d/default, consequently I believe that this part is at fault:
{{/* If only 1 port exposed, use that */}} {{ if eq $addrLen 1 }} {{ with $address := index $value.Addresses 0 }} # {{$value.Name}} server {{ $address.IP }}:{{ $address.Port }}; {{ end }}
